Summary

Modern cloud-native infrastructure, while designed to enhance agility and scalability, is becoming increasingly complex, leading to operational inefficiencies and resource wastage. Komodor addresses these challenges with its AI-driven Site Reliability Engineering (SRE) platform, which leverages autonomous self-healing capabilities and continuous optimization to manage and rectify issues across cloud-native environments efficiently. Powered by Klaudia Agentic AI, this platform provides comprehensive visibility, automatic troubleshooting, and resource optimization, significantly reducing mean time to resolution (MTTR) and operational costs. By enabling autonomous operations, the platform not only resolves issues swiftly but also optimizes resource usage in real-time, fostering a proactive approach to infrastructure management. This shift from reactive to autonomous operations allows engineering teams to focus on innovation and strategic projects, reducing the need for constant firefighting and improving overall system reliability and cost efficiency.
